Car accidents represent one of the most frequent causes of personal injuries in Mineola and throughout Nassau County. These collisions can cause severe injuries that demand substantial medical treatment and therapy.
Slip and fall accidents can occur on inadequately maintained properties when property owners neglect to remedy hazardous conditions such as wet floors, uneven surfaces, or insufficient lighting.
Medical malpractice cases result from substandard medical care that causes patient harm. These cases need specific knowledge and expert testimony to demonstrate that a healthcare provider strayed from the accepted standard of care.
Workplace injuries can affect both the injured worker and their family. While workers' compensation offers some benefits, in certain circumstances, injured workers may be able to file additional claims against third parties.
Construction accidents often cause devastating injuries due to the inherently dangerous nature of construction sites. These cases may include multiple accountable parties, including contractors, subcontractors, and equipment manufacturers.
Wrongful death claims stem when someone loses a loved one due to another's careless actions. While no amount of money can replace a lost family member, compensation can assist with financial difficulties and offer a measure of justice.

Compensation Available for Personal Injury Victims
As your Personal Injury Attorney in Mineola NY, Daniella Levi & Associates, P.C. works tirelessly to secure complete compensation for your injuries. This may include:
Medical expenses, both current and anticipated, including emergency treatment, hospitalization, surgery, medication, rehabilitation, and long-term care bills.
Lost wages for time missed from work due to your injuries, as well as reduced earning capacity if your injuries affect your ability to work in the future.
Pain and suffering compensation for the physical pain and emotional anguish you've experienced as a result of your injuries.
Property damage to your vehicle or other personal possessions damaged in the incident.
